    Why Does My Labrador Nuzzle Me? Signs of Affection and Needs

    JessicaBy JessicaMay 1, 2026No Comments5 Mins Read
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r WhatsApp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p Pinterest Email

    Labradors nuzzle their owners as a sign of affection and a way to communicate their needs. This behavior often indicates a desire for attention, comfort, or even a request for playtime. Understanding these signals can enhance the bond between you and your dog.

    Labrador Nuzzling: Affection and Emotional Signals

    Nuzzling is a common behavior among Labradors, reflecting their affectionate nature. This action can indicate various emotional states or needs. Recognizing the context of the nuzzle is essential for interpreting your dog’s intentions accurately. Labradors are social animals that thrive on interaction and companionship.

    When your Labrador nuzzles you, it often signifies love and attachment. This behavior can manifest in several ways, including:

    • Gentle nudging with their nose

    • Leaning against you for comfort

    • Licking your hand or face

    These actions demonstrate trust and a desire for closeness. Your Labrador may also nuzzle when they are happy or excited, such as during playtime or after a walk.

    Nuzzling can also indicate that your Labrador has specific needs. Understanding these signals can help you respond appropriately. Common needs that may prompt nuzzling include:

    • Hunger: Your dog may nuzzle you near mealtime.

    • Thirst: A nuzzle could signal that your dog needs water.

    • Desire for play: Nuzzling may indicate they want to engage in an activity.

    Being attentive to these cues can improve your dog’s overall well-being.

    Not all nuzzling is the same. The context in which your Labrador nuzzles can change its meaning. Here are some scenarios to consider:

    • After a long absence: Your dog may nuzzle to express joy at your return.

    • During stressful situations: Nuzzling can be a way for your dog to seek reassurance.

    • When meeting new people: A nuzzle may indicate curiosity or a desire to socialize.

    If your Labrador’s nuzzling becomes excessive or disruptive, consider these steps:

    1. Assess their needs: Check if they are hungry, thirsty, or need to go outside.

    2. Provide attention: Spend quality time with your dog to fulfill their social needs.

    3. Redirect behavior: If nuzzling is inappropriate, gently guide them to a toy or activity.

    Managing your Labrador’s nuzzling behavior requires consistency. Here are some practical tips:

    • Establish a routine: Regular feeding and playtimes can reduce anxiety.

    • Create a safe space: Ensure your dog has a comfortable area to retreat to when feeling overwhelmed.

    • Use positive reinforcement: Reward calm behavior with treats or praise to encourage appropriate interactions.
